Andrea Jeremiah’s Scenes in ‘Pisasu 2’ Raises Questions about Censorship
Andrea Jeremiah, known for her boldness on-screen, created a buzz when she collaborated with filmmaker Mysskin for ‘Pisasu 2.’ The movie, a sequel to Mysskin’s 2014 horror hit, garnered significant anticipation. In the past, Andrea had been involved in a controversy regarding a topless scene in Vetrimaaran’s ‘Vada Chennai,’ which was subsequently replaced. Recent reports suggested that she had shot nude scenes for ‘Pisasu 2,’ but Mysskin clarified that these scenes were not of a nude nature, although they did involve dress-less shots with the actress’ consent. However, due to difficulties in the censor certification process, it was reported that the movie team decided to trim those scenes.

‘Pisasu 2’ is produced by T. Muruganantham under the banner Rockfort Entertainment, with Karthik Raja providing the music. The star cast includes Andrea Jeremiah, Poorna, Santhosh Prathap, and Vijay Sethupathi in a special appearance. The film, which has completed the censor certification process without any cuts or muting, is set to hit cinemas.
